Transformation of Graphite to Diamond in Shock Experiments: A Raman Study

This is the first report of a successful synthesis of diamonds from
natural rocks in shock experiments. A broad range of intermediate carbon
structures coexist with diamond. Raman spectra of graphite can be used
as shock barometers.
